WebThales was born into a privileged family in the ancient Greek city of Miletus in about the year 624 BC. His father’s name was Examyes and his mother’s name was Cleobuline. He was born in the same era as Aesop, famous for his fables. When Thales was born, Miletus was one of the wealthiest and most powerful of all the Greek cities.

WebIn 600 B.C.E., Thales of Miletus found that when he rubbed amber with wool, the amber then attracted bits of straw.
